Night-shift staff: Floor 4 of the Tellhaven Building opens this week. After 21:00, access is via the rear stairwell only; the lifts are locked out overnight during the settling period. Complete a walk-through of the new floor once per shift and log it. The stairwell keypad accepts the code below.

badge for yahop-fawep: bdg-XBKXI-68071

Context: Ardenfell line margins slipped three points over two quarters. Drivers: input steel costs, aggressive discounting at the Westmoor branch, and a stale price book. Proposal: uplift list prices four percent, tighten discount authority to regional level, sunset the two lowest-margin SKUs. Risk: volume loss at Halverton accounts, estimated under two percent. Decision requested at Thursday's review. Modelling assumptions are in the appendix pack. The commercial reasoning leadership wants kept close is noted directly below.

board note of tajop-yajof: The finance team signed off on a budget of $77.6 million for Project Pramir.

Subject: Planner regression in Moorhenge 4.2 — plugin impact

Heads up: the 4.2 query planner mis-costs joins on virtual tables, so plugins using the Latchkey extension API may see 5-20x slowdowns on filtered lookups. Workaround: pin the join order via the hint API until the patch ships. Fix is merged and will land in the next point release this week. Hold off publishing plugin updates that depend on planner defaults. The patched build is identified below.

session token of kagup-hahaf = htk3_2b8

## Configuration

Datewheel resolves locale formats at startup from `DW_LOCALE`, falling back to `en-US`. Reviewers: check that no component hardcodes `MM/DD/YYYY`; all rendering must go through `formatDate()`. Overrides live in `locales/*.json` and are merged shallowly, so partial files are fine. ISO 8601 is always used on the wire regardless of display locale. The formatting service also needs its signing credential in `.env`, set on the line below.

vault entry, fawif-tadup: COURIER_KEY29=fba3dedb47dad65bab6e255d088f1